Ditiksha is a beautiful Sanskrit name with deep spiritual significance. Derived from the word ‘dīkṣā’, it refers to the sacred ceremony of initiation or consecration in Hindu traditions. This name carries connotations of dedication, spiritual awakening, and formal commitment to a religious path. Parents choosing this name often value its connection to ancient rituals and spiritual growth.

Meaning of Ditiksha

Ditiksha originates from the Sanskrit term ‘dīkṣā’ (दीक्षा), which specifically means initiation, consecration, or the formal ceremony where a spiritual teacher initiates a disciple. The word combines the Sanskrit roots ‘dā’ (to give) and ‘kṣi’ (to destroy or purify), referring to the process of giving spiritual knowledge while destroying ignorance through purification. In Hindu tradition, dīkṣā marks the beginning of a disciple’s formal spiritual journey under a guru’s guidance. The name thus symbolizes dedication, spiritual commitment, and the transformative power of initiation. Unlike the incorrect ‘All Over The World’ meaning, Ditiksha’s true meaning is deeply rooted in religious ceremony and personal transformation.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Ditiksha has its origins in classical Sanskrit, the ancient liturgical language of Hinduism, Buddhism, and Jainism. The concept of dīkṣā appears in Vedic texts and has been central to Indian spiritual traditions for millennia. While primarily used in Hindu contexts, the term and name appear across South Asian cultures where Sanskrit influence is present. The name gained modern popularity as part of the trend toward traditional Sanskrit names with spiritual meanings. It’s particularly common in India among Hindu families who value the name’s connection to religious rituals and spiritual dedication.
